Scientific Method | Model or guide used to gather information and solve problems |
Independent Variable | the one factor that a scientist CHANGES during an experiment, also called the manipulated variable |
Dependent variable | the factor that changes as a result of changes to the independent variable in an experiment; one factor that a scientist MEASURES, also called responding variable |
Controlled Variables | All the factors or conditions that must be kept the SAME in an experiment |
qualitative | describing the quality of something in size, appearance, value, etc. |
quantitative | relating to or involving measurement or amount; numerical (example average) |
